ESP8266 AT指令集3.0:自定义固件与官方教程

5星 · 超过95%的资源 需积分: 49 40 下载量 198 浏览量 更新于2024-07-18 收藏 826KB PDF 举报
ESP8266AT指令集是乐鑫信息科技官方发布的一款针对ESP8266模块的固件,该模块是一种常用的Wi-Fi模块,因其体积小、功耗低和易于集成等特点,在物联网(IoT)应用中非常流行。ESP8266AT固件允许用户通过串口通信直接与模块进行交互,实现对无线网络连接、配置和数据传输等功能的控制。 乐鑫提供的ESP8266 AT固件版本已经更新到了3.0,自2016年首次发布的V1.5.3以来,经过多次迭代以增强功能性和稳定性。该固件不仅包括乐鑫官方的标准AT指令集,还支持用户进行客制化开发,允许自定义AT指令,以满足特定的应用需求。这涉及到编译AT工程,即根据需求对固件源代码进行定制,并确保新指令能够与硬件正确交互。 固件烧录是将定制或官方的AT固件加载到ESP8266模块的过程,不同闪存类型(如16Mbit Flash、32Mbit Flash等)有不同的内存映射设置,烧录步骤会因闪存配置而异。例如,16Mbit Flash可能有1024KB+1024KB或512KB+512KB两种映射方式,烧录时需选择对应的模式以避免数据损坏。 在烧录过程中,章节1.2详细介绍了各种闪存类型的操作方法,包括选择合适的烧录工具,配置烧录参数,以及如何执行烧录操作。这些步骤对于确保ESP8266模块成功运行至关重要。 此外,文档还提供了技术支持和资源获取途径,用户可以通过乐鑫官网订阅技术文档更新,以便及时了解最新的固件更改和功能增补。证书下载链接也在官网上提供,以验证产品的合法性。 ESP8266AT指令集文档是一份实用的指南,它涵盖了从固件编译、自定义指令开发到烧录过程的全面指导,对于使用ESP8266进行物联网项目的开发者来说,是不可或缺的参考资料。随着版本的升级,它不断适应市场需求,帮助用户充分利用ESP8266模块的潜力。